Role Overview

 

This role sits within the Strategic Supplier Program, the function that governs how external labor is sourced, contracted, onboarded, and managed across the enterprise. The primary business outcome is to drive high adoption rates of new labor sourcing program and processes and ensure seamless stakeholder transition including internal and specific 3_rd_ party suppliers.

 

The Communications & Change Management Lead – Strategic Supplier Program will design and execute the organizational change and communication strategy supporting a large-scale supplier sourcing transformation. This role bridges technical program delivery with organizational adoption, driving stakeholder buy-in and a seamless transition for internal teams and third-party suppliers alike. The position offers the opportunity to shape executive-level communication strategy while ensuring the transformation’s strategic value is fully realized.

  • Experience in labor sourcing, vendor management systems (VMS), or transformation functions. What this role is not: This is not an IT, engineering, or systems implementation position. We are not looking for candidates whose VMS or ERP experience is limited to implementing, integrating, or developing the platform. We are looking for candidates who have operated a vendor/contingent labor program inside those tools — managing suppliers, workers, requisitions, and spend. Resumes centered on technical delivery, infrastructure, application development, or systems integration will not be a fit.
